City gov't asks court to freeze NT$61 million of Kee Tai Properties' assets

The Taipei City Government has requested an injunction to freeze NT$61.96 million (US$1.93 million) of assets belonging to Kee Tai Properties after one of the company's construction projects in Taipei's Zhongshan District caused a neighboring residential building to sink on Thursday.
